Goring Sexual Abuser
In a disturbing case that has shocked the community, Kevin Buchanan, a 46-year-old man originally from Goring, has been convicted of multiple counts of indecent assault involving young girls. The offences took place over a span of several years and involved vulnerable victims who were all under the age of 14 at the time of the incidents.

Kevin Buchanan, who at the time of his crimes was employed part-time at Thames Valley University, engaged in a series of inappropriate and criminal acts against three young girls. The court heard that his misconduct included licking their necks, stroking their legs, and touching them inappropriately. These acts occurred during different periods, specifically between March 1, 2002, and May 1, 2002; September 1, 2003, and December 1, 2003; and January 21, 2003, and January 21, 2004. Additionally, Buchanan was convicted of inciting one of his victims to perform a gross indecency, an offence that spanned from January 21, 2001, to January 21, 2004.

The court proceedings revealed that Buchanan, a father of two, exploited his position of trust on four separate occasions. One particularly disturbing incident involved Buchanan instructing one of the young girls to remove her trousers so he could see her thong, a clear indication of his predatory behavior. The jury found him guilty on four counts of indecent assault, and he was sentenced on Monday at Reading Crown Court.

During the sentencing hearing, Buchanan’s defense lawyer, Frank O’Toole, argued that the offences were not prolonged and emphasized the devastating impact the case had on Buchanan’s life. O’Toole stated that Buchanan had lost his respect, his employment, and his home, and that he had been forced to relocate from his previous residence. Despite these arguments, Judge Stephen John was unpersuaded. The judge sentenced Buchanan to a total of 30 months in prison, with concurrent sentences of 12 months for licking, biting, and touching the girls’ legs, 18 months for encouraging a girl to remove her trousers, and 30 months for touching a girl under her jeans.

Judge John made it clear that Buchanan’s breach of trust was a serious matter, especially given his role as a trusted adult. He remarked, “They were under your trust and you breached that trust – yet you continue to maintain your innocence. You are in denial and I have no doubt that you will continue to fool yourself and others about your behaviour.”

As part of his sentence, Buchanan was disqualified from working with children and was placed on the Sex Offenders’ Register for life. Following his conviction, Buchanan was also scheduled to face trial on six counts of making indecent images of children. However, the jury was dismissed in relation to this particular charge, leaving that case unresolved for the time being.
